The certificate is issued to relieve the holder, an "eligible offender" as defined in §700 of the Correction Law, of all or of enumerated forfeitures, disabilities, or bars to employment automatically imposed be law by reason of a conviction of the crime or offense specified on the face of the certificate.
If your most serious conviction is a C, D or E felony, you must wait 3 years before getting a CGC. If you have only been convicted of misdemeanors, you must wait 1 year before getting a CGC.
Certificates in these cases are issued by the New York State Department of Corrections and Community Supervision (DOCCS). For Certificates Of Good Conduct, you must apply to the Department of Corrections and Community Supervision.
